What Exactly Is a Spotify Cracked Download?

A Spotify cracked download refers to a modified version of the official Spotify app that has been altered by third-party developers to bypass the company's payment system. These cracked APK files (for Android) or modified IPA files (for iOS) typically unlock premium features like ad-free streaming, unlimited skips, high-quality audio, and the ability to download songs for offline listening – all without paying a cent. The modifications are often done by reverse-engineering the official app and removing the licensing checks or injecting fake premium credentials.

It's important to understand that a cracked download is not the same as a legitimate free trial or a student discount. It is a unauthorized version that violates Spotify's terms of service. These files are not distributed through the Google Play Store or Apple App Store. Instead, they are shared on third-party websites, forums, or file-hosting services. The Hidden Risks of Using a Spotify Cracked Download

Installing a cracked app is like inviting a stranger into your phone without knowing what they'll do. While the app may work for a few days or weeks, the potential consequences can be severe. Here are the most common dangers:

Malware and Viruses

Cracked APK files are not verified by Google or Apple. They are uploaded by anonymous individuals who can bundle any code they want inside the file. It’s extremely common for Spotify cracked downloads to contain trojans, spyware, adware, or even ransomware. Once installed, these malicious components can steal your personal data, access your contacts, read your messages, or silently use your device to mine cryptocurrency.

Account Ban

Spotify actively detects accounts that use modified apps. If you log in with your real email and password, the company’s security systems will flag the unusual behavior. When that happens, your account gets permanently banned. You lose access to all your playlists, saved songs, and any legitimate premium time you may have paid for. There is no way to recover a banned account.

Data Theft and Privacy Breaches

Many cracked apps ask for unnecessary permissions like access to your SMS, call logs, or device administrator rights. This is a huge red flag. Your login credentials for Spotify can easily be harvested and sold on the dark web. Worse, if you use the same password for other services, you risk having your email, social media, or even banking accounts compromised.

No Updates or Support

When you use a Spotify cracked download, you are stuck on whatever version the modder released. You won’t receive official updates that bring new features or fix bugs. As Spotify updates its server-side protocols, the cracked version will eventually stop working. This often forces users to constantly search for a new cracked APK, exposing themselves to new malware each time.

How to Spot a Fake or Dangerous Spotify Cracked Download

If you absolutely want to evaluate the risks, you should at least know how to identify dangerous files. But remember: the safest choice is to never download a crack at all. For educational purposes, here are red flags to watch for:

  • Unusually small file size: The original Spotify APK is around 40–50 MB. A cracked version that is significantly smaller may be missing core components or contain only malware.
  • Requests for SMS or phone permissions: A music player does not need access to your calls or messages. This is a clear sign of malicious intent.
  • No digital signature: Legitimate APKs are signed by the developer. Cracked apps often have a generic signature or none at all.
  • Promises of “Free Premium Forever”: No third-party mod can guarantee that. Spotify updates its servers regularly, breaking previous cracks.
  • Frequent pop-ups or ads inside the app: Ironically, many cracked music apps display their own ads, defeating the purpose of ad-free listening.

What About Modded Spotify APKs (Like Spotify++ or XManager)?

You may have heard of names like Spotify++, Spotify Premium Mod, or XManager. These are specific types of cracked downloads that have become popular in the modding community. Spotify++ originally started as a tweak for jailbroken iPhones but later spread to Android. XManager is a tool that allows you to install different modded versions of Spotify easily.

While these tools may include more polished modifications, they still carry the same fundamental risks: account bans, malware, and legal issues. Moreover, many of these mod managers also request intrusive permissions. In 2023 and 2024, security researchers found that several popular Spotify mod APKs were injecting adware and tracking scripts into users' devices. The promise of “no ads” can quickly become a nightmare of intrusive pop-ups from the mod itself.

Another common tactic among these mods is to host music through unofficial servers or to trick the app into thinking you have a premium account by using modified login tokens. These methods are fragile and often break after a few weeks. When that happens, users go searching for a new Spotify cracked download, perpetuating the cycle.

Are There Legitimate Ways to Get Spotify Premium Cheaper or Free?

Yes, and they are far safer than any Spotify cracked download. Here are some legitimate options:

  • Free trial: Spotify offers a 30-day free trial of Premium for new users. Some regions get longer trials (up to 3 months).
  • Student discount: Eligible students can get Spotify Premium + Hulu + Showtime for just $4.99/month.
  • Family plan: For $14.99/month, up to six people can have Premium accounts. If you split the cost, it's only $2.50 per person.
  • Duo plan: For two people sharing the same address, it's $12.99/month.
  • Promotional deals: Sometimes Spotify partners with mobile carriers or other services to offer discounted or bundled subscriptions.
  • Prepaid cards: In some countries, you can buy Spotify gift cards at a discount from retailers.
  • Free tier plus ad-blockers? Not recommended – using ad-blockers violates Spotify's terms and can still get you banned. But you can use the free tier with occasional ads; it's not that bad.

None of these involve modifying the app or risking your device. They are official, safe, and support the artists you love.
